The sun is the star around which Earth moves in orbit. Since the sun’s position in the sky during the course of the day changes due to the rotation of Earth on its axis, the shapes of outdoor shadows also change during the course of the day. Shadows can change in length, shape, and position.

Q. Why can’t you see your shadow on a cloudy day?

That is because shadow is created from a direct light source (the Sun or a lamp) and the light you see is mostly scattered sunlight from various objects around you. So, in cloudy day it’s not enough direct sunlight from to see your shadow.

Q. How shadows change over the day?

When we are outside on a sunny day, we can see how our shadows change throughout the day. The Sun’s position in the sky affects the length of the shadow. When the Sun is low on the horizon, the shadows are long. When the Sun is high in the sky, the shadows are much shorter.

Q. What time of day are shadows the longest?

Shadows are longest in the early morning and late afternoon/early evening when the sun appears low in the sky. As the Earth rotates on its axis, the sun hits each location in the morning at an angle. This becomes more vertical as the sun appears to pass more directly overhead around noon.

Q. Why do shadows change direction?

As Earth rotates in and out of daylight, an object’s shadow changes in length and direction over the course of a day. From Earth’s surface, the Sun appears to move across the sky from east to west. As the position of the Sun in the sky changes, the direction of incoming rays affects the shadow that an object casts.

Q. What makes a shadow big or small?

Indoors, you can change the size of a shadow by moving your body or the object closer to or farther from the light. Shadows grow bigger and fuzzier as the object moves closer to the light source, and smaller and sharper as the object moves farther away.

Q. Why we Cannot see the shadow of air?

Uniform air itself cannot refract light and create shadows because the index of refraction does not differ anywhere. But, when different regions of air have different indices of refraction, the air can indeed bend light away from the forward direction and create a shadow.
